5 Reasons to Start Embroidering
To stop yourself from doomscrolling.
We live in a world where its difficult to completely unplug from the internet and social media.
With embroidery your hands are too occupied to scroll through Tik Tok or Threads.
Unlike using your phone, working on a piece of embroidery will leave you feeling accomplished.
Its an eco-friendly way to stay creative.
It’s even a great method of personalizing gifts to loved ones.
There’s a low cost of entry.
To get started with embroidery all you need is a needle, thread, and a piece of fabric.
Make it eco-friendly again by using scraps of fabric from clothes too worn to wear.
you might make art on the go.
With embroidery, you’re free to just pull your project out of your bag and start stitching.
This lets beginners get in more practice and build up their confidence.
Embroidery adds dimension to other art projects.
If you already love painting, it’s easy to combine embroidery to create textured and layered mixed-media artworks.
